OK , bit the bullet and bought the car today.
Been researching wheels and the concensus seems to be the ideal size as 18x9.5 with an offset of +38 fitted with 265x35-18 tyres. Rang Rota today and they recommended not going bigger than 8.5" wide +42 offset on the new model. Trouble is that I can't find any wheels I like in that sizing. Don't want to go to the expense of fitting new wheels to have it look under tyred or the other extreme of having a setup that rubs. Anyone offer recommendations and/or places locally for some wheels |
